DESCRIPTION

Imatinib is a 2-phenyl animo pyrimidine derivate and tyrosine-kinase inhibitor that is used in the treatment of a variety of cancers. It binds close to the ATP binding site of Bcr-Abl, inhibiting its activity. It is also reported to be used to inhibit stem cell proliferation and erythropoiesis.

DETAILS

  • Purity: ≥98%
  • Synonyms: Gleevec, Glivec, imatinib, imatinib methanesulfonate, STI571, STI-571
  • Cas Number: 220127-57-1

  • Formulation: Crystalline solid
  • Chemical Name: 4-[(4-methylpiperazin-1-yl)methyl]-N-[4-methyl-3-[(4-pyridin-3-ylpyrimidin-2-yl)amino]phenyl]benzamide
  • Molecular Weight: 589.7
  • Molecular Formula: C29H31N7O CH4SO3
  • Storage Conditions: Product should be kept at -20°C.
